In my mid-fifties, I embarked on a life-changing journey, traveling alone to walk the 500-mile El Camino de Santiago in Spain. Despite having a successful career and material comforts, I felt a deep sense of dissatisfaction and a longing for purpose. The journey was physically and emotionally challenging, but it provided profound lessons in self-discovery, self-compassion, and the importance of being true to oneself. Through the ups and downs, I learned to listen to my needs and found a deep sense of belonging and joy that had been missing from my life.
Returning home, I struggled to reconcile the peace and fulfillment I found on the Camino with the stress and expectations of my old life. Realizing I couldn't go back to living a life that didn't align with my true self, I made the bold decision to quit my job and simplify my life.
